What is Phycocyanin?

Phycocyanin is the brilliant blue pigment-protein complex that gives blue-green algae, like spirulina (a type of cyanobacteria), their characteristic color. Derived from the Greek 'phyco' (algae) and 'cyanin' (blue), it's more than just a colorant; it's a key player in photosynthesis for these organisms and boasts significant health-promoting properties for humans, especially as a powerful antioxidant.
Phycocyanin's Antioxidant Mechanism Explained

Phycocyanin's power lies in its ability to neutralize harmful free radicals. Think of free radicals as unstable molecules that ping-pong around your cells, causing damage (oxidative stress) – much like microscopic rust. This damage contributes to aging and various chronic diseases. Phycocyanin readily donates electrons to stabilize these free radicals, effectively disarming them before they can harm vital cell components like membranes (inhibiting lipid peroxidation). Scientific studies confirm its ability to reduce markers of oxidative stress within the body.
Beyond Antioxidant: Cellular Protection and More
Beyond neutralizing free radicals, phycocyanin demonstrates impressive cellular defense capabilities. Emerging research points to its anti-inflammatory properties, helping to calm systemic inflammation which is a known driver of many chronic health issues. Additionally, studies suggest phycocyanin supports liver function, aiding detoxification pathways and shielding liver cells from injury. Promising animal studies also indicate potential neuroprotective effects, suggesting it might help safeguard brain cells, although more human research is needed.

Important Dosage and Safety Information
While generally well-tolerated, phycocyanin (usually via spirulina) can cause mild digestive issues like bloating or nausea in some individuals, especially initially. Crucially, ensure your source is reputable and tested free from contaminants like heavy metals and microcystins, as blue-green algae can accumulate toxins from their environment. Important: Always consult your healthcare provider before starting any new supplement, particularly if you are pregnant, breastfeeding, have an autoimmune condition, PKU, or are taking medications (like anticoagulants).
